Summary/Abstract: The brothers Miladinovci were brought- in sixties 19th century - Macedonian literature and culture ideas of romantic revival, both at folklore studies and in the field of authentic lyrical poetry of younger than them, Constantine. It was a time when written in Serbian literature J. J. Zmaj, Đura Jakšić and Laza Kostic, and in Croatia is also still current late-romantic poetry (which is also dominated by love and patriotic tones!).European frame of Macedonian Romanticizm to be found in a wide geopoetical space between Moscow and Vienna (in which Constantine was educated and lived), and throuth South Slavic culture the most intense, because they are affirmed „popular“ Rousseau-Herder’s Romanticism as the most appropriate and most acceptable style complex which will open the problem much deeper and more far-reaching of art in itself.
